Ingredients You’ll Need

These ingredients are simple but essential, each bringing something special to the dish—from the crispy skin to the savory depth of flavor and vibrant color.

  • Chicken thighs: Bone-in, skin-on provides maximum flavor and keeps the meat juicy.
  • Olive oil: Helps crisp the skin and delivers a beautiful golden color.
  • Garlic powder: Adds a fragrant, savory base note that complements chicken perfectly.
  • Paprika: Offers a mild smokiness and enhances the chicken’s color.
  • Salt and pepper: Essential seasoning to bring out the natural chicken flavor.
  • Dried herbs (optional): Rosemary, thyme, or oregano can add an extra layer of aromatic complexity.

Variations for Oven Baked Chicken Thighs

Feel free to customize your Oven Baked Chicken Thighs to suit your taste buds or dietary needs. This recipe is flexible and takes well to creativity!

  • Spicy kick: Add cayenne pepper or chili powder for heat that wakes up your palate.
  • Citrus zest: Mix in lemon or orange zest to brighten the flavor with a fresh touch.
  • Herb-infused: Use fresh herbs like thyme, rosemary, or basil for a garden-fresh aroma.
  • Glazed option: Brush with honey or balsamic glaze during the last few minutes of baking for a sweet, sticky finish.
  • Low-carb variation: Serve with roasted vegetables instead of carb-heavy sides for a light, keto-friendly meal.

How to Make Oven Baked Chicken Thighs

Step 1: Preheat Your Oven

Set your oven to 425°F (220°C) to ensure it’s hot enough to crisp the chicken skin and seal in the juices during cooking.

Step 2: Prepare the Chicken

Pat the chicken thighs dry with paper towels to remove excess moisture. This step is crucial for achieving perfectly crispy skin.

Step 3: Season Thoroughly

Drizzle olive oil over the chicken and rub it in. Then, sprinkle garlic powder, paprika, salt, pepper, and your chosen herbs evenly on both sides for full flavor coverage.

Step 4: Arrange on Baking Sheet

Place the seasoned chicken thighs skin-side up on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per or foil to catch drips and make cleanup easy.

Step 5: Bake Until Crispy and Cooked Through

Bake for 35 to 40 minutes, depending on the size of the thighs. The internal temperature should reach 165°F (75°C). Skin should be golden and crisp.

Step 6: Rest Before Serving

Let the chicken rest for 5 minutes after baking to allow juices to redistribute, ensuring every bite is tender and juicy.

Pro Tips for Making Oven Baked Chicken Thighs

  • Dry skin for crispiness: Always pat the chicken dry before seasoning to achieve the crispiest skin possible.
  • Use a wire rack: Placing the chicken on a wire rack over the baking sheet lets air circulate for even cooking and prevents soggy bottoms.
  • Don’t overcrowd: Space the chicken thighs apart on the baking tray so the heat can crisp every piece evenly.
  • Check doneness with a thermometer: Use a meat thermometer to avoid overcooking and losing juiciness.
  • Rest before cutting: Let the thighs rest a few minutes to keep the juices locked inside.

Make Ahead and Storage

Storing Leftovers

Place leftover Oven Baked Chicken Thighs in an airtight container and store in the refrigerator for up to 4 days to keep them fresh and ready for quick meals.

Freezing

Wrap each thigh tightly in foil or plastic wrap before freezing in a sealed bag; frozen chicken thighs maintain quality for up to 3 months.

Reheating

Reheat in the oven at 350°F (175°C) for about 10-15 minutes to restore crispiness, or microwave covered if you’re in a hurry but expect less crispy skin.

FAQs

Can I use boneless chicken thighs instead?

Yes! Boneless thighs cook faster and remain juicy, but they won’t have quite as crispy skin as bone-in varieties.

Do I need to marinate the chicken?

Marinating isn’t necessary thanks to the simple seasoning, but you can marinate for up to 2 hours to intensify flavors.

What oven temperature is best for oven baked chicken thighs?

425°F is ideal to get crispy skin while ensuring the meat cooks through evenly and remains juicy.

How do I know when the chicken is done?

Use a meat thermometer to check that internal temperature reaches 165°F (75°C) for safe eating.

Can I make this recipe gluten-free?

Absolutely! This recipe is naturally gluten-free as long as you use gluten-free seasonings and avoid cross-contamination.

Ingredients

Scale

Main Ingredients

  • Chicken thighs: Bone-in, skin-on, about 6 pieces (around 2 to 2.5 pounds)
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1 teaspoon paprika
  • Salt, to taste (about 1 teaspoon)
  • Freshly ground black pepper, to taste (about 1/2 teaspoon)

Optional Ingredients

  • 1 teaspoon dried herbs (rosemary, thyme, or oregano)

Instructions

  1. Preheat Your Oven: Set your oven to 425°F (220°C) to ensure it’s hot enough to crisp the chicken skin and seal in the juices during cooking.
  2. Prepare the Chicken: Pat the chicken thighs dry with paper towels to remove excess moisture. This step is crucial for achieving perfectly crispy skin.
  3. Season Thoroughly: Drizzle olive oil over the chicken and rub it in. Then, sprinkle garlic powder, paprika, salt, pepper, and your chosen herbs evenly on both sides for full flavor coverage.
  4. Arrange on Baking Sheet: Place the seasoned chicken thighs skin-side up on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per or foil to catch drips and make cleanup easy.
  5. Bake Until Crispy and Cooked Through: Bake for 35 to 40 minutes, depending on the size of the thighs. The internal temperature should reach 165°F (75°C). Skin should be golden and crisp.
  6. Rest Before Serving: Let the chicken rest for 5 minutes after baking to allow juices to redistribute, ensuring every bite is tender and juicy.
